PAA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

386 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Plains All American Pipeline (PAA)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$5.39B — down 8% from $5.86B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 62 funds closed out of PAA and 40 opened new positions — a net loss of 22 holders — while 158 trimmed existing stakes and 111 added.

The largest buyer was Goldman Sachs, adding an estimated $119M. The largest seller was UBS Group, cutting an estimated $95.4M.
